Journeying Through Grief

Grief is not a disorder, a disease or a sign of weakness.
It is an emotional, physical and spiritual necessity, the price you pay for love.
The only cure for grief is to grieve.
 
Dr. Earl A. Grollman

​

St. James offers a grief support group to help those who are grieving find understanding companions for the journey and process their experience. The grief support group meets for six sessions held on Thursday evenings, once per month. Each session will begin at 6:30 pm and will be approximately 90 minutes in length. The sessions are sequential and each session prepares you for the next.
